InfuSystems Holdings Inc. (INFU) reported Q1 2026 earnings per share of $0.05, well above the consensus estimate of $0.0341, representing a surprise of 46.63%. Revenue figures were not provided in the available data, and the stock declined by 2.82% in the following session. The company delivered a strong bottom-line beat, but the market reaction suggests underlying concerns may have tempered investor enthusiasm.

In its first-quarter earnings release, InfuSystems management highlighted continued strength in its core infusion therapy services, driven by steady patient volume and improved operational efficiencies. The company noted that cost management initiatives contributed to the better-than-expected EPS, as margins benefited from a favorable mix of higher-margin services and disciplined expense controls. While specific revenue details were not disclosed, management emphasized that the business remains focused on organic growth initiatives and maintaining high levels of patient satisfaction. The infusion services provider has been working to expand its referral network and enhance its service capabilities across its geographic footprint. The reported EPS of $0.05 reflects a significant improvement over the estimate, indicating that the company’s operational leverage is beginning to materialize.

Despite the substantial EPS beat, INFU shares fell 2.82% in the trading session following the announcement, suggesting that investors may have been disappointed by the lack of revenue details or by other factors not evident in the headline numbers. Some analysts noted that while the earnings surprise was impressive, the absence of a top-line growth narrative could weigh on sentiment. The stock’s reaction underscores the market’s focus on sustainable revenue expansion rather than just cost-driven earnings improvements. Looking ahead, investors may watch for updates on patient census, contract wins, and any changes in reimbursement trends that could signal a more durable growth trajectory. The mixed market response highlights the importance of balanced fundamentals in the current environment.
